I recently received my order of the Hero Arts Neon Ink, and I wanted to play with those.  So - I started out by stamping out onto white card stock and heat embossing SSS Against The Grain background, and I embossed it with black embossing powder. Then, I did the emboss resist technique - I added color with the neon inks to the background, and with various sizes of circles with circle punches.  

I added the circles randomly on my black card base, and then for my sentiment which is from Packaged Pretty, I strip of white card stock left over, and took the Neon Blue color, and using the ink pad directly onto that card stock, and made my strip blue - then stamped my Thank you sentiment.  - for interest I added a banner shape to the sentiment strip, and then used dimensionals to pop it off my card.
